Often I am asked when the best time is for surf fishing. I am not being facetious when I tell you that anytime is the best time. Winter months can be as good as any for perch, and the winter perch seem to me to average a bit larger. Of course it is winter, and you may not be able to fish safely because of storms, or high swells. If the swells and waves breaking are too big, try a mile or two away. For example, one day in late December, the waves were breaking too high and the slope of the beach at Rio del Mar State Beach made fishing ineffective. An 80 - 100 foot cast was not enough. So I drove back to Rio Del Mar village and fished between the mouth of Aptos Creek and the cement ship with good success.
